Ive owned my Aventador for a couple months now. Despite some people hating the ISR, I think it's amazing but I agree with the first half of the video regarding city driving. It is very sluggish and if you're stuck in traffic the gear box goes into N. Supposedly it helps with clutch wear but when you put your foot on the gas the car doesn't want to move and jerks. It's really a weekend car, I take it out on Sundays and on the highway if I can, it's not made for city driving.
